The campaign to stop uranium mining has a long and proud history in Australia. During the 1970s and '80s, thousands of people took to the streets to campaign against Australia's involvement in the nuclear cycle. In the early 1980s more than 300,000 people marched against uranium mining and nuclear weapons in Palm Sunday rallies. Today we need to build and strengthen the anti-nuclear campaign. Get involved!
